What is the purpose of this form?

Form 1099-Q serves a significant role in reporting distributions from qualified tuition programs. Its primary purpose is to inform the IRS about the amounts distributed to beneficiaries under the §529 plan. Accurate submission ensures that taxpayers are aware of their educational expenses and potential tax implications.

Tell me about this form and its components and fields line-by-line.

Form 1099-Q includes essential fields that capture the details of distributions from qualified tuition programs.
fields
  • 1. Recipient's Name: The name of the individual or entity receiving the distribution.
  • 2. Recipient's TIN: The Tax Identification Number of the recipient, often their Social Security Number.
  • 3. Payer's Information: Details about the institution managing the §529 plan.
  • 4. Distribution Amount: Total amount distributed during the tax year.
  • 5. Qualified Expenses: Total qualified educational expenses that correspond to the distribution.
